Key equations

arc length s = r θ
area of a sector A = 1 2 θ r 2
angular speed ω = θ t
linear speed v = s t
linear speed related to angular speed v = r ω

Key concepts

  • An angle is formed from the union of two rays, by keeping the initial side fixed and rotating the terminal side. The amount of rotation determines the measure of the angle.
  • An angle is in standard position if its vertex is at the origin and its initial side lies along the positive x -axis. A positive angle is measured counterclockwise from the initial side and a negative angle is measured clockwise.
  • To draw an angle in standard position, draw the initial side along the positive x -axis and then place the terminal side according to the fraction of a full rotation the angle represents. See [link] .
  • In addition to degrees, the measure of an angle can be described in radians. See [link] .
  • To convert between degrees and radians, use the proportion θ 180 = θ R π . See [link] and [link] .
  • Two angles that have the same terminal side are called coterminal angles.
  • We can find coterminal angles by adding or subtracting 360° or 2 π . See [link] and [link] .
  • Coterminal angles can be found using radians just as they are for degrees. See [link] .
  • The length of a circular arc is a fraction of the circumference of the entire circle. See [link] .
  • The area of sector is a fraction of the area of the entire circle. See [link] .
  • An object moving in a circular path has both linear and angular speed.
  • The angular speed of an object traveling in a circular path is the measure of the angle through which it turns in a unit of time. See [link] .
  • The linear speed of an object traveling along a circular path is the distance it travels in a unit of time. See [link] .
